  1. Comment: what is the difference between open Kasai and minilaparotomy incision?

Response: In the Kasai surgery 'from mini-access' (mini-laparotomy), the surgical field is accessed via a 2-3 cm incision in the right hypochondrium. Compared with open surgery, this approach does not require mobilization of the liver (by intersection of the sickle ligament); the rest of the surgical steps are identical. The mini-laparotomy approach combines the advantages of open surgery (the possibility of using higher magnification, enhanced  hermeticity of anastomosis and reduced operation times) and laparoscopic techniques (low invasiveness, minimal adhesions in the abdominal cavity and excellent cosmetic results) [Razumovsky A.Yu., Degtyareva A.V., Kulikova N.V., Ratnikov S.A. Advantages of mini-access for Kasai surgery in children with biliary atresia. Surgery. Journal them. N.I. Pirogov. 2019; (3): 48-59. https://doi.org/10.17116/hirurgia201903148] (this information was added to the Materials and Methods section).

  1. Comment: which type of anti-reflux valve was used and in all patients or only in patients with open surgery?

Response: Construction of the anti-reflux valve was performed only in the patients with open surgery. The procedure involved circular deserosation of a 1 cm length of the intestine at the junction with the Roux loop; the valve was constructed by intussusception with sero-serosal nodal sutures (the information was added to the Materials and Methods section).

Subsequently, the same approach was used for the treatment of recurrent cholangitides that did not respond to conservative therapies. The construction of anti-reflux valve at the Roux loop-intestine junction was aimed at reducing contamination of the portal area with intestinal flora. The procedure involved circular deserosation of a 1 cm length of the intestine; the valve was constructed by intussusception with sero-serosal nodal sutures.   1. Comment: Authors found no difference in the incidence of cholangitis in patients with and without good post-operative bile drainage. This is in conflict with the experience reported in the literature by all the Authors according to whom cholangitis occurs almost exclusively in patients with good biliary drainage. Besides, although cholangitis itself is one of the main causes of the cessation of biliary drainage and  failure of the Kasai procedure, Authors do not  mention how they try to prevent its onset

Response: In the studied cohort, cholangitis was actually diagnosed in the patients with unsuccessful surgery within 1 year after the operation. In order to prevent cholangitis post-operatively, prophylaxis with trimethoprim-sulfamethoxazole was administered on a long-term basis (this information was added to the Materials and Methods section).

  1. Comment: about portal hypertension: do the authors perform routine endoscopic evaluation? If no, which are the indications for scoping?

Response: Endoscopic examination was performed routinely once in 1–1.5 yrs or upon appearance/aggravation of hematological (thrombocytopenia and / or pancytopenia) and sonographic signs (enlarged spleen, recanalized umbilical vein, decreased rates of portal blood flow, increased rates of splenic venous blood flow, splenomegaly, ascites) of portal hypertension (this information was added to the Materials and Methods section).
